Window remodeling services typically involve upgrading or replacing existing windows to improve a property's appearance, functionality, and energy efficiency. This process can include removing old, outdated, or damaged windows and installing new designs that better suit the style of the property. Contractors may also update window frames, sashes, and hardware to ensure a proper fit and smooth operation. The goal of window remodeling is often to enhance the overall aesthetic while addressing practical concerns such as drafts, leaks, or difficulty opening and closing the windows.
One common issue that window remodeling helps resolve is poor insulation, which can lead to increased heating and cooling costs. Old or deteriorated windows may allow air leaks, moisture infiltration, and noise pollution, affecting comfort and energy bills. Remodeling can provide an opportunity to select more efficient window styles and materials, such as double-pane or energy-efficient glass, to reduce these problems. Additionally, replacing windows can improve security by upgrading to more durable and secure locking mechanisms, and can also eliminate drafts that compromise indoor comfort.

Average Window Replacement Costs - The cost for replacing windows typ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size and material. For example, a standard double-pane window in Litchfield might cost around $500 each, including installation. Costs can vary based on the complexity of the project and the type of window selected.
Window Frame Material Expenses - Different frame materials influence overall costs, with vinyl frames generally costing between $100 and $400 per window. Wood frames tend to be more expensive, averaging $300 to $800, while aluminum options may fall in the $200 to $600 range. Material choice impacts both the initial investment and long-term maintenance costs.
Labor and Installation Fees - Labor charges for window remodeling services typically range from $150 to $500 per window, depending on the project's complexity and local rates. Installation costs are influenced by the window size, type, and whether structural modifications are needed. Contact local pros for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.
Additional Costs to Consider - Extra expenses may include removing old windows, which can add $50 to $150 per window, and upgrading insulation or adding energy-efficient features. These costs can vary based on the scope of work and specific property requirements in Litchfield and nearby areas. Always consult with local service providers for comprehensive pricing information.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
